OPEN SOURCE SYSTEM DEVELOPMENT AND CONSULTING SERVICES

Home Open source

OPEN SOURCE SYSTEM DEVELOPMENT AND CONSULTING SERVICES

Our Java consultants have delivered hundreds of projects for customers through our U.S. Onshoring Delivery Model, and have the breadth and depth of technical expertise and experience to deliver high quality at low cost while minimizing risk. We can help you achieve your time to market requirements while addressing any skills shortages.

Java has become a standard development tool for enterprise systems. It was originally developed by Sun Microsystems (now part of Oracle) and released in 1995 as a core component of Sun Microsystems’ Java platform. Java has proven to be flexible, scalable, and reliable for a variety of solutions, and its mature programming environment provides a multitude of resources for developers. Many organizations now employ customized software solutions that utilize Java technologies.

Our Java consultants are experts in transforming clients’ development objectives into solutions that address their business problem. We provide Java development, implementation, integration and upgrade services. Our proven methodologies have produced successful engagements with satisfied clients as we offer competitive rates and a short turnaround time. Eagle Creek employs a unique U.S. Onshoring delivery model that allows our customers a high quality, low cost, minimal risk alternative to offshore or costly traditional third party development. By combining onsite expertise with U.S. based technology centers, we achieve consistency, scalability and sustainability in the provisioning of Java development consulting capabilities.

Our Services

We offer a wide range of Java development services, including:

Java/J2EE

We offer full-service Java and J2EE development, which includes creating reliable and scalable business applications. From design through deployment, we are skilled in every stage of the software development lifecycle.

Libraries

We increase the functionality of your programs while maintaining its effectiveness, security, and maintainability by utilizing a variety of Java libraries. We have experience with well-known libraries like as Google Guava, Apache Commons, and others.

Vaadin framework with JPA

Using the Java Persistence API (JPA) in conjunction with the Vaadin framework, we create dynamic, rich online applications with intuitive user interfaces and smooth data management.

Java app server technology

To make sure your apps function properly, we provide services for installing, setting up, and maintaining Java application servers including Apache Tomcat, JBoss, and WebSphere.

Java servlet programming

Using their vast knowledge in Java Servlet programming such as Swing & Webstart, Spring & JDBC, our team is able to create dynamic web apps. We develop dependable server-side parts that manage client requests and provide top-notch functionality.

Java test frameworks

Our proficiency with an array of Java test frameworks guarantees that your applications are dependable, easily maintained, and free of errors. Unit testing, integration testing, and test automation are among the services we offer. We also set up and use frameworks like JBehave, Junit and Selenium.